Back to school events planned

The start of the 2018-2019 school year for Webster City students is just around the corner. Classes begin Thursday, Aug. 23.

Teachers and staff are hosting several events to welcome students back as well as to meet students new to the building or the district.

On Monday, Aug. 20, new students, freshmen and parents are encouraged to attend orientation in Prem Sahai Auditorium beginning at 5:30 p.m. From 6 to 6:45 p.m. that night, there will be an open house for all high school students and parents. Students will be able to pick up schedules and reconnect with friends and teachers.

At 6:45 p.m., students and parents will hear Athletic Director Bob Howard discuss the district’s academic eligibility and good conduct policies.

For more information, contact the high school at 832-9210.

Sunset Heights Elementary School will also hold its back-to-school night on Monday, Aug. 20. Students and families are invited to attend the open house from 5 to 7 p.m.

Pleasant View Elementary School will hold its back-to-school night Tuesday, Aug. 21 from 5 to 7 p.m.

Northeast Hamilton Elementary’s Open House will be held on Thursday, Aug. 16 from 4 to 6 p.m.

Students, parents and district patrons are welcome to visit the school and tour the newly constructed green house and the expanded Mighty Trojan Day Care facility.
